Quetta Gladiators needed an early breakthrough and Usman Shinwari provided just that by claiming a wicket in the first over. Mohammad Hasnain then removed Zaman and put Lahore Qalandars on the back foot. Shinwari was the star as he picked a three-fer which included the wicket of Tim David who threatened to take the game away. Mohammad Hasnain was expensive but he picked the last wicket but the spinners actually broke the back with tight spells and did a very good job in the middle with the ball. Overall, it was a good win. Stay tuned for the presentation ceremony!!!

For the Qalandars, they did not start off too well, losing three pretty quickly, as they lost Sohail Akhtar, Fakhar Zaman, and Mohammad Hafeez before the Powerplay. Zeeshan Ashraf was looking good but threw his wicket away. Ben Dunk, Rashid Khan, and Ahmed Daniyal too did not last long and the game was more than over but Tim David played a crucial knock of 46 and brought the side back into the game while James Faulkner supported him well at the other end. Tim David fell at the wrong time while Shaheen Afridi played a few attacking shots but it didn't matter. Haris Rauf played a blinder and brought the target to 19 runs in 13 balls but Hasnain dismissed him to end the game.

What a match we have witnessed! Quetta Gladiators were winning this quite comfortably a while ago but it got close towards the end but Hasnain kept his cool, despite giving 18 runs in his last over meant that Gladiators have won and they are not out of the tournament yet. Lahore, on the other hand, has now had two games where their batting has faltered. They need to make a strong comeback.
